Sure, many would not have any problem with linking out to related blogs, but from an SEO perspective many bloggers are holded back by two main &lt;a href=&quot;http://trafficcpanel.com/892/outbound-linking-cashing-in-on-seo-tactics-that-others-fear/&quot; rel=&quot;nofollow&quot;&gt;outbound linking concerns&lt;/a&gt;, namely:

1. fear of not loosing PageRank; some see outbound links as PR self bankruptcy. Of, course there is some PageRank passed to the referenced blog, but an SEO open policy that gratifies all quality informational source in your niche is beneficial for your credibity with the search engine. 

On the other hand an iron courtain where you don&#039;t assign any editorial trust to blogs that serve your readers isn&#039;t quite endorsed by SEs. 

The reason is simple: ranking factors such as PR are established for good content to be promoted to make the SERPs more relevant; they are not intended be sculpted upon for personal benefits only.

2. having to deal with a flood of reciprocal links (as a returned favor); many consider this as being a bad thing. First of all, reciprocal linking is bad when conducted with partner sites involved in shady activities like link farming or they just simply not related with your niche (this counts only when practiced in large numbers). Yes, the ranking power of an reciprocoal link is diminished as compared with one way links but they still count.  There are also other benefits that can be extracted from the above post.
